Product Details

This Japanese tanto features a 12.5-inch blade forged from folded T10 Damascus steel, clay tempered to produce a visible hamon line along the edge. The layered folding process creates a distinctive pattern across the steel surface, while the clay tempering yields a hardened edge at 62 HRC with a softer spine for structural resilience. Each blade is manually ground to a refined finish, giving the kissaki a clean, precise geometry.

The 6.3-inch tsuka is built on a full tang core and wrapped in black polyurethane leather over red samegawa panels, creating the bold black and red diamond pattern visible along the grip. Gold-tone alloy menuki accent the handle, and the overall construction provides a secure, comfortable hold with the textured cord adding grip.

At the guard position sits a wave-themed alloy tsuba in an antique brass tone, featuring scrolling relief work on both sides. A copper habaki with an engraved chrysanthemum motif sits just below, locking the blade firmly into the saya and adding a traditional decorative element to the transition between blade and handle.

The hardwood saya is finished in a deep black piano lacquer that produces a mirror-like gloss across its 13-inch length. A braided black and red sageo cord is tied through the kurikata with a knot paper liner inside, and the contrast between the glossy black surface and the woven cord gives the scabbard a refined, deliberate appearance.

Overall length measures 20.5 inches at a weight of 1.5 pounds, making this a compact and well-balanced piece from the Damascus Steel Japanese Tanto collection.
